Value less than liens

Trustee struggles to liquidate BayView

   Bankruptcy proceedings for what was expected to become the biggest development in Leelanau County took an unexpected turn last week, and the county government may end up owning a signifi- cant part of the development. Full Story

Noonan becomes biggest rights donor

   The patriarch of Leelanau County’s largest farming operation has become the single largest conservation easement donor in the history of Leelanau County. Full Story
